Summary

TLDRThe video script delves into the universal experience of temptation, highlighting its potential to disrupt personal peace and relationships. It emphasizes the importance of recognizing and understanding temptations, both obvious and subtle, and offers practical strategies for overcoming them. The speaker provides 10 tips, including knowing one's triggers, the temporary nature of temptation, and the power of surrendering to a higher force. The script encourages viewers to see temptations as opportunities for growth, strength, and humility, ultimately leading to greater self-control and confidence.

🚫 Overcoming Temptations: Strategies and Insights

The first paragraph discusses the universal nature of temptation, which can range from minor annoyances like indulging in chips to serious issues that can disrupt peace, relationships, and health. It emphasizes the importance of recognizing both the obvious and not-so-obvious forms of temptation, such as negative emotions and thoughts. The speaker introduces 10 tips to deal with temptations, highlighting the need to identify personal triggers and develop strategies to avoid or manage them. The paragraph also touches on the idea that temptations can be a conduit for self-improvement and spiritual growth, suggesting that resisting them can lead to a stronger sense of self and a more fulfilling life.

05:08

🌱 Growth Through Temptation: Embracing the Challenge

The second paragraph delves into the transformative aspect of temptation, suggesting that it can reveal our true selves and point out areas in need of improvement. It posits that overcoming temptations can build strength, humility, and confidence. The speaker encourages viewing each temptation as an opportunity for personal growth and a stepping stone to rise above oneself. The paragraph also addresses the importance of addressing the root causes of temptations, such as unresolved issues or a lack of purpose, and the necessity of enduring and mastering temptations over time. It concludes with advice on maintaining a compassionate perspective towards oneself when faced with setbacks, emphasizing the importance of self-forgiveness and resilience.
